One dead, two injured in motorbike-scooter collision in Babarmahal

Kathmandu
A man died and two others were injured in a road accident involving a motorbike and a scooter in Babarmahal, Kathmandu, on Saturday.
According to Kathmandu District Police, the motorbike collided with a scooter on the road section at Kathmandu Metropolitan City-11.
Superintendent of Police Apilraj Bohara stated that the 30-year-old motorcycle rider sustained critical injuries and died during treatment at the National Trauma Centre. “The identity of the deceased has not yet been confirmed,” he added.
One pillion rider from the motorbike and one from the scooter were also injured in the crash. Both are currently receiving treatment at the same hospital.
Police are investigating the incident for further details.
